Leah Katherine Ferrara is a years old. Her residential address is 2155 S Walnut St Apt 8, Boulder, CO 80302. Anthony Robert Ferrara, James Joseph Elia, are also associated with this address.
Age 25
Age 50
Age 78
Leah Katherine Ferrara is .
Leah Katherine Ferrara’s address is listed as 2155 S Walnut St Apt 8, Boulder , CO 80302, US.